Welcome to the Athens YMCA! We are thrilled to have you with us and hope you enjoy your visit. Please take a moment to review our guest policy and fees:

  • $15 per adult
  • $10 per child

YMCA guests (non-members) must be accompanied by an adult member (16+). Adult guests are required to present a valid, state-issued picture ID. Minors (under 16 years of age) must also be accompanied by an adult member, who may sign a waiver assuming responsibility for the minor for the duration of their visit.

The Athens YMCA mission is to put Christian principles into practice through programs that build healthy body, mind and spirit of all. The Athens YMCA is a private, not for profit 501(c)3 corporation that is overseen by a volunteer board of directors and run by paid staff. As such, the YMCA reserves the right to exclude membership to individual(s) who have been charged (disposition still pending) and/or convicted of criminal felonies. Of particular concern to the YMCA are potential members who have been charged/convicted of sexual assault, child molestation, etc. The YMCA conducts regular sex offender screenings on all members, participants, and guests. If a sex offender match occurs, the YMCA reserves the right to cancel membership, end program participation, and remove visitation access.

In addition, the YMCA reserves the right to terminate an individual(s) membership for conduct unbecoming (fighting, verbal abuse, failure to follow YMCA policies, etc.). The YMCA’s Executive Director will make all determinations and decisions on membership termination.
